What about fiesta petrol vresion?Everyone seems to recommend fiesta diesel version - anything wrong with the petrol one?

Also can someone give a comparison of  the on-road prices for SX4,Aveo(sedan/petrol) and Fiesta (petrol)?

Total Posts: 26
#10 25-Aug, 2008 10:21 AM
Pankaj Prasad
City: Bhavnagar




  • SX4 (Rs.6.93 to Rs.7.99 lac; 3 versions) has 1586 CC engine that delivers 102ps of power @ 5500rpm & 145nm of torque @ 4200rpm, and generally gives mileage of 10/11 in city & 15/16 on highway (depending upon the driving conditions & style).

 

  • Aveo 1.4 (Rs.6.32 to Rs.6.89 lac; 4 versions) has 1399 CC engine that delivers 94ps of power @ 6200rpm & 127nm of torque @ 3400rpm, and generally gives mileage of 12/13 in city & 16/17 on highway (depending upon the driving conditions & style).

 

  • Aveo 1.6 (Rs.7.87 lac; 1 version) has 1598 CC engine that delivers 102ps of power @ 6000rpm & 147nm of torque @ 3500rpm, and generally gives mileage of 11/12 in city & 15/16 on highway (depending upon the driving conditions & style).

 

  • Fiesta (Rs.6.58 to Rs.7.57 lac; 4 versions) has 1596 CC engine that delivers 101ps of power @ 6500rpm & 146nm of torque @ 3400rpm, and generally gives mileage of 12/13 in city & 16/17 on highway (depending upon the driving conditions & style).
